【发布时间】:2010-10-07 04:43:54
【问题描述】:
所以在我的新工作中,我们使用的平台之一是 S60(诺基亚手机,Symbian 操作系统),我对此感到好奇,并且不时感到需要帮助团队(我实际上是在工作在此软件的服务器端)。
那么任何好的指针/建议/教程和共享经验可能会让我朝着正确的方向前进?
谢谢
【问题讨论】:
标签: symbian mobile-phones nokia s60 handheld
所以在我的新工作中,我们使用的平台之一是 S60(诺基亚手机,Symbian 操作系统),我对此感到好奇,并且不时感到需要帮助团队(我实际上是在工作在此软件的服务器端)。
那么任何好的指针/建议/教程和共享经验可能会让我朝着正确的方向前进?
谢谢
【问题讨论】:
标签: symbian mobile-phones nokia s60 handheld
这些天来,我认为开始本地(意思是 C++)Symbian 软件开发几乎是不可能的。诺基亚、索尼和摩托罗拉不再支持他们的旧 Symbian 手机。大多数官方网址都已损坏。仅仅获得签名和部署应用程序所需的证书将是一个挑战。
但是,您仍然应该能够使用 JavaME 开发将在剩余的 Symbian 安装基础上运行的软件,无论其当前大小如何。
无耻插件:http://www.quickrecipesonsymbianos.com 是最后一本专门为进入 Symbian OS C++ 生态系统的开发人员编写的最佳书籍。
【讨论】:
我已经有几年没有为那个平台编写代码了。不过,SDK 可在http://www.newlc.com/Nokia-Series-60-SDK.html 获得
http://wiki.forum.nokia.com/index.php/KnowledgeBase 有一个诺基亚论坛和知识库 代码 sn-ps 在http://wiki.forum.nokia.com/index.php/Portal:KB_Code_Snippets
根据开发平台的不同,还有其他 SDK 套件和说明
【讨论】:
我强烈建议远离 Symbian。一旦您开始需要多个屏幕,这绝对是一场噩梦。
我的团队目前正在将旧版 Symbian 应用程序转换为基于 OpenC for S60 的较新 Qt。这是一个绝对的梦想。本机外观,但具有“真正的”c++。你知道,诸如保证建设之类的东西......等等......
http://www.qtsoftware.com/developer/technical-preview-qt-for-s60
【讨论】:
如果您正在使用诺基亚手机,我会推荐Forum Nokia 他们有很多文档、示例、工具、论坛、wiki
【讨论】:
http://descriptors.blogspot.com/
Symbian OS 字符串类。 (向下滚动页面以获取详细信息)
【讨论】:
在http://developer.symbian.com/main/documentation/symbian_cpp/symbian_cpp/index.jsp#rclass查看与开发相关的论文。它们涵盖了 Symbian 特定开发的所有方面,包括一些对初学者特别困惑的方面,例如 ActiveScheduler/Active Object 模型和字符串描述符。
【讨论】: